The high school’s English as a New Language students recently attended a College Diversity Summit at Farmingdale State College, accompanied by Principal Anthony Bridgeman and secondary ENL teacher Monica Krawczyk. The students took a college campus tour and participated in a panel discussion with college student speakers as well as workshops for careers, financial aid and college applications. The event also provided the visitors with valuable information on support services that the college offers, such as tutoring, supplemental instruction, and academic, career and personal counseling.
